Output 45c60cc5fdf0e4d833046704b3dd0d48412478bd4df20ab8c359ad6df83f2b7a:1

value
29317577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47c150a6b4ac65496084d4cacb9b7884b9995d75 OP_EQUAL
address
MESZnpDSkhuUmYs7fdDstKaDxBN4WvYQqj
transaction
45c60cc5fdf0e4d833046704b3dd0d48412478bd4df20ab8c359ad6df83f2b7a
spent
true